Wicked Spoon - Top Rated Buffets In The Strip!!! - Las Vegas, NV, U.S.A.

 


Located at the Cosmopolitan, the Wicked Spoon is considered one of the top rated buffets in Las Vegas. This restaurant is renowned for its high-end, innovative take on the traditional Las Vegas buffet, offering gourmet, small-plate portions rather than standard large trays. It is famous for its extensive brunch menu, featuring standout items like snow crab legs, bone marrow, and a whole variety of desserts.

The restaurant is primarily known for its small-plate presentation, which reimagines the traditional high-volume buffet as an elevated, "market dining" experience. Instead of large communal trays, many dishes are served in individual portions, such as tiny baskets, pots, and mini-fryer pans, allowing diners to sample a wider variety of gourmet items.

Key Highlights & Tips for Visiting:
  • Signature Dishes: The buffet is famous for its bone marrow (served with short rib), Wicked Fried Chicken (often served in mini-baskets), and crab legs.
  • Renowned Brunch: It is considered one of the best brunch spots on the Strip, featuring unique items like Cajun shrimp and grits, peach cobbler French toast, and a customizable omelet station.
  • "Dessert Island": The dessert section is a major draw, known for its extensive gelato bar with unique flavors, chocolate-covered strawberries, and petite pastries like tiramisu and molten lava cakes.
  • Atmosphere & Value: It offers a trendy, modern aesthetic with high ceilings and avant-garde decor that feels more like a standalone restaurant than a typical hotel buffet. It is often cited as a better value than ultra-premium buffets like Bacchanal while still maintaining high quality.
  • Reservations: Highly recommended, especially for weekend brunch, as wait times for walk-ins can often exceed two hours.
  • Pricing: Expect to pay between $47 and $54 per adult for brunch/lunch, depending on the day. Bottomless beverage packages (including mimosas) are typically available for an additional fee.
  • Location: It is located on the second floor of the Chelsea Tower within The Cosmopolitan.
  • Discount Opportunities: MGM Rewards Gold members or higher may have access to 2-for-1 offers

Jaleo by José Andrés - Authentic Spanish Tapas & Wood Fired Paella Grill - Las Vegas, NV, U.S.A.

 


Conveniently located on the third floor of The Cosmopolitan sets out to showcase the diversity Spanish cuisine on a lively menu revolving, for the most part, around modern tapas. Culinary mastermind José Andrés and his team bring the authentic flavor of a Spanish tapas restaurant to Las Vegas with the award-winning Jaleo restaurant, re-imagined to evoke the excitement and spectacle of Las Vegas. Along with signature tapas, the savory paellas, superb sangria, and a wide selection of the finest Spanish cheeses, wines, and sherries ensure that you’ll always find something wholly unique and exciting.




 At Jaleo, plates are designed to be shared. But these are not just any small plates. They’re the best authentically Spanish and local ingredients, simply prepared, and enjoyed with good friends and conversation.

Aside from the regular dining, here are some of the unique experiences here in Jaleo:
  • José’s Way Tasting Menu: A curated experience of the chef’s favorite tapas, often recommended for first-time visitors.
  • Flamenco Monday: Every Monday night, the restaurant hosts live Spanish guitar and fiery dance performances, turning dinner into a full "Spanish fiesta".
  • é by José Andrés: Tucked inside Jaleo is a "secret," intimate nine-seat restaurant offering an exclusive multi-course tasting menu that requires separate, advanced reservations.
  • Sangria Hour: A daily happy hour from 5:00 PM to 7:00 PM at the bar, featuring specials on sangria and select tapas.
